Brewers Publications Classic Beer
Style Series is devoted to offering in-depth information on world-class beer
styles by exploring their history, flavor profiles, brewing methods, recipes and
ingredients.
Altbier brewed centuries ago by monks
and nuns, this copper-colored, fullbodied ale has a proud and unbroken brewing
tradition dating back to the beginning of civilization. Horst Bornbusch
sheds light on the practices of commercial altbier makers, how the equipment and
ingredients used affect its flavor, and how this full-bodied brew became one of
Germany's most beloved beer styles. Recipes are
included!
